Your locksmith will replace your key based on the type. If you have an ordinary cylinder key, the locksmith will cut a new key using the original cylinder cuts, and then put it back together. If you have a transponder key the locksmith will have to take the old key apart and match its codes with your vehicle. The locksmith will then program the new key to your vehicle using a special device.

Ignition Repair

If your car's ignition switch is jammed, or the key won't turn then it's the right time to have an ignition repair. You can usually get this done by a locksmith, which is less expensive than going to the mechanic and will let you continue with your day without the need to pay for the tow truck.

A automotive locksmith programming near me can quickly tell whether there's a problem with your ignition by observing how it reacts when you press the key in different positions. Most ignitions are designed to undergo a specific sequence of steps before the engine can start and can only work with one key. If something goes wrong in this process it will prevent the engine from starting and could cause other problems such as the dashboard warning lights coming on.

Ignition repair requires the use of specialized tools to open the lock opened. If the cylinder for the key is damaged enough to be manipulated in any way, it is likely to require drilling. In some instances, the ignition switch itself can also be reprogrammed to function with a different key. A professional will be able do this on the spot and will be able to provide you with a replacement key right away.

The attempt to force your key in or out could make the problem even worse. In fact, it could lead to the insulating base melting in your ignition switch, which could then stop working and will not allow you to start your car at all. The cost of replacing a car key depends on the model and make of your car as well as any additional features. If you're concerned about the cost, some insurance companies provide key replacement coverage in their policies.

There are three types of car keys which are transponder keys, traditional keys and key fobs. Traditional keys are simple cut metal, whereas transponder keys contain a tiny chip inside that communicates with the vehicle's computer to start it up. Fobs are similar to keys, but they contain a push button that allows you to unlock and lock the car, trigger an alarm, and even open the trunk. All of these can be replaced by an cheap automotive locksmith locksmith but a car dealer might be able to handle the programming for you.

To get your car keys replaced, you will have to provide certain information to the locksmith, such as the year, the make and model of the vehicle. Also, you will require proof of ownership like your registration, title, or purchase paperwork. Locksmiths typically require the VIN number of your vehicle. It is a unique identification number that can be found on the windshield or on the door jamb.
